There are two factions: Autobots and Decepticons. Within that, though, there are loads of individual squads.

G1: Dynobots, Protectobots, Arielbots, Throttlebots, Wreckers, Survivors, Earthforce, Stunticons, Combaticons, Seekers, Constructicons

RID: Autobots Bros., Team Bullet Train, the Spychangers, Decepticon unit (Lead by Scourge)

Armada: the various Minicon teams (Including, but not limited to: Star Saber trio, Skyboom Sheild trio, Requium Blaster trio, etc.)

Cybertron: Cybertron Defense Team

So, that's more than sixteen teams.
